Why In News?

The Central Board of Secondary Education (CBSE) is facing public backlash following widespread technical glitches and evaluation discrepancies in its newly implemented digital On-Screen Marking (OSM) system for Class 12 board exams.

What Is the On-Screen Marking (OSM) System?

The On-Screen Marking (OSM) system operates as a digital evaluation framework that assesses handwritten examination papers on computer screens instead of relying on manual grading.

Educational boards replace the physical packing, shipping, and red-pen grading of answer scripts with a process where they collect, scan, anonymize, and upload the booklets onto a secure cloud platform.

Evaluators access this monitored portal to review and mark the digitized scripts, establishing OSM as a globally accepted assessment practice.

How Does the OSM Evaluation Process Work?

Data Anonymization: Board authorities mask student roll numbers and barcode identifiers with a secret code before uploading to prevent examiner bias.

Secure Digitization: Officials transport the physical answer books to regional offices, scan them using specialized equipment, and upload the copies to a centralized digital portal.

Digital Canvas Grading: Examiners log into the portal under video surveillance and utilize digital tools to add ticks, cross out answers, and allocate step-wise marks directly on the screen.

Mandatory Step Completion: The software forces evaluators to mark every single step and answer; the system blocks the final submission if examiners miss any section.

Auto-Tabulation: The digital platform automatically calculates the total marks by aggregating question-wise scores, entirely removing the need for manual mathematical counting.

Why Did Educational Boards Shift from Manual Evaluation to Digital Assessment?

Eradicating Manual Errors: Boards implement OSM to completely eliminate human totaling and tabulation errors inherent in traditional physical evaluation.

Ensuring Standardization: The digital transition standardizes the marking scheme, making the evaluation process highly objective and transparent.

Removing Regional Disparity: The code-independent nature of the system allows boards to send papers anywhere for evaluation, ensuring consistent and fair assessment across diverse geographic regions.

Accelerating Evaluation Cycles: Administrators utilize digital frameworks to compress the processing window, aiming to reduce the evaluation cycle.

Addressing Subjectivity: Authorities adopt digital systems to resolve systemic, long-standing issues such as hurried evaluation, unchecked responses, and unexplained mark variations.

What Challenges Continue to Affect the OSM System?

Scanning and Digitization Failures: Many Students receive blurred answer sheets, missing pages, and mismatched copies belonging to other candidates. 

Severe Technical Glitches: Evaluators report that the OSM interface freezes frequently (especially when using the 'Undo' button), fails to save progress automatically, and permits marks to be entered against blank pages.

Algorithmic Anomalies: The software displays severe calculation bugs; for instance, score increases by Additional Head Examiners sometimes reflect as negative deductions in the final system.

Infrastructure Collapse: Heavy web traffic and denial-of-service cyberattacks trigger severe server congestion, portal disruptions, and payment gateway failures.

Cybersecurity Vulnerabilities: Ethical hackers easily expose improperly configured cloud storage systems, access master passwords, and bypass OTP verifications, thereby compromising sensitive examination files.

Way Forward

Implement the National Digital Evaluation Model (NDEM): Supply encrypted digital copies of answer scripts to students free of cost before evaluation begins, enabling students to verify completeness and readability.

Mandate Extensive Pilot Testing: Execute rigorous dry runs, stress testing, and phased implementations across regional offices before authorizing nationwide rollouts.

Strengthen Digital Infrastructure: Fortify cybersecurity safeguards, upgrade server capacities to handle extreme traffic, and establish highly reliable scanning facilities.

Incorporate AI Quality Assurance: Supplement OSM with AI-driven assessment analytics to serve as an intelligent quality assurance layer without replacing human professional judgment.

Enhance Capacity Building: Invest in examiner training, centralized moderation, and strict vendor accountability to prevent future systemic failures.

Conclusion 

To secure the credibility of India's examination system, policymakers must execute digital reforms through the transparent National Digital Evaluation Model, prioritizing robust cybersecurity, rigorous pilot testing, and uncompromising accountability.
